Clearfield identifies four key characteristics of crisis:
* Disruption: Crisis upends the status quo, forcing us to question our assumptions and explore new possibilities. * Uncertainty: Crisis creates a sense of ambiguity, making it difficult to predict the future and plan effectively. * Loss: Crisis often involves the loss of something valuable, whether it's a job, a relationship, or a sense of security. * Opportunity: Amidst the disruption, uncertainty, and loss, crisis also presents opportunities for renewal and reinvention.
The Power of Crisis
While crisis can be unsettling, it also has the potential to unlock our greatest potential. Clearfield outlines six key benefits of crisis:
* Increased clarity: Crisis can help us gain clarity about our values, priorities, and direction in life. * Enhanced creativity: The uncertainty of crisis forces us to think outside the box and come up with innovative solutions. * Accelerated growth: Crisis can be a catalyst for personal and organizational growth, helping us to develop new skills and capabilities. * Increased resilience: By navigating crisis successfully, we build resilience and the ability to cope with future challenges. * Enhanced connection: Crisis can bring people together and foster a sense of community and support. * Redefined purpose: Crisis can lead us to question our purpose and find new meaning in our lives.
Overcoming the Fear of Crisis
Understandably, many people avoid or fear crisis. However, Clearfield argues that we can overcome this fear by adopting a growth mindset and embracing the following principles:
* Accept that crisis is inevitable: The sooner we accept that crisis is a natural part of life, the less daunting it will seem. * Learn from the past: Reflect on how you've handled crises in the past and what you learned from those experiences. * Develop a crisis plan: While we can't predict the future, we can prepare for crisis by developing a plan that outlines our priorities and actions. * Seek support: When facing a crisis, don't hesitate to reach out to others for help and support. * Focus on the solution: Instead of dwelling on the problem, focus your energy on finding solutions and taking action.
